I recently posted some concerns for the difficulty of getting ahold of the 1:1 31 pin hirose cables. My responses may have spawned a 31 pin hirose cable group buy. Pigseye and I would like to get at least 10 people in on this order. Prices and specs below.
Specs:
This group buy is for only two types of cable. The discrete 1 to 1 wiring of 31 pin hirose connectors in 12" and 18" lengths. The cable is 1:1, or pin one on the first connection corresponds to pin 1 on the second. If you have an LCD and a controller, or plan on running a TFT setup, you will more than likely NEED one of these wires. I might be able to provide SOME info on which LCDs work with which cables and controllers, but for the most part you will have to find that info on your own.
Because of the complexity of getting anything other than the 1:1 wiring, we cannot supply them in this buy.
